Just a tad OT but....it's very late at night here... No-one is around to notice.
Our power boat club, used to race "multi-boats" around an "M" course. (Coz they could turn left & right, not like the other types.)
Usual race was for 10 or 15 mins.
We also had tunnel hulls/outboards & hydros that ran a 100 metre course. (Only do RH turns & post the quickest 5 laps.)
For ref; > http://www.ampba.asn.au/
Was good hobby if a tad oily.
